About this ebook

""Asset Shields"" offers a comprehensive guide to protecting your wealth from potential creditors, lawsuits, and financial liabilities. It emphasizes proactive measures, illustrating how legal entities like LLCs and trusts can serve as crucial asset shields for both businesses and individuals. The book reveals that understanding your specific risks is the first step in effective asset protection and highlights the importance of strategic financial planning.

The book adopts a practical approach, demystifying complex concepts with a step-by-step roadmap. It begins by introducing the fundamentals of risk management and progresses to detailed explanations of legal entities, domestic and international trust structures, and retirement plan protections.

The book's arguments are based on the principle that asset protection is about responsible financial management, not evading legitimate debts. ""Asset Shields"" is structured to provide actionable insights, presenting real-world case studies to demonstrate the effective implementation of asset protection strategies. It emphasizes compliance with applicable laws and regulations, making it a valuable resource for business owners, high-net-worth individuals, and professionals seeking to minimize their financial risk through effective asset protection and wealth management techniques.
